Question
260 metre long train βAβ can cross a platform of
length 180 metres in 16 seconds. If the speed of train βBβ is 6 m/s more than that of train βAβ, then find the distance travelled by train βBβ in 5 hours.Solution
Speed of train βAβ = {(260 + 180)/16} = (440/16) = 27.5 m/s Speed of train βBβ = 27.5 + 6 = 33.5 m/s = 33.5 Γ (18/5) = 120.6 km/hr Required distance travelled by train βBβ = 120.6 Γ 5 = 603 km
